Hindu Adoptions and Maintenance Act, 1956, Section 7 -- Proviso - Adoption by Hindu Male - Consent of wife - Mere estrangement between man and wife without disruption of marital status in accordance with law which may either be by a decree for divorce or annulment or by death of wife, would not take case out of mischief of S.7 Proviso of the Act, requiring wife's consent..........
